How far can Bing fare?

Launched with a big hype, Bing could not reach even to the least expectations of its launchers and its users. It even couldn’t help its home company – Microsoft from declining in search share. If this is the position even in its initial stage of launching, what would be the future of this search engine - with a faddy name?

Nielsen released new stats on Bing and its rival search engines. Google leading all the way with 63.2% search engine share, it has also reported a considerable YOY increase in searches. Nielsen’s report also says that all the major search engines, except Microsoft, showed a YOY increase in searches.

However, Bing seems to do well with UK searchers. According to Hitwise, the average visit time to this search engine has increased to eight and half minutes. This is half the time spent by then on Google. So, people are using it a bit seriously rather than just checking it out.

Bing is no where near to compete with the mighty Google. But I believe it has some potential to take over Yahoo! – the second biggest search engine.
